Le defaitisme et les grands proces; l'affaire du " bonnet rouge"; trois condamnes: Landau en haut, Duval et Leymarie, 1917. From "L'Album de la Guerre 1914-1919, Volume 2" [L'Illustration, Paris, 1924]
